Jharkhand Chief Minister Hemant Soren on Saturday, June 6, 2026, extended warm wishes to a Jharkhand Mukti Morcha (JMM) candidate ahead of the upcoming Rajya Sabha election, pledging effective advocacy for the party's representation in the upper house of Parliament.

Context

The post, part of a thread on X, concludes with Soren conveying 'हार्दिक शुभकामनाएँ एवं उज्ज्वल सफलता की मंगलकामनाएँ' ('heartfelt best wishes and prayers for brilliant success') to the candidate contesting the Rajya Sabha election. He also signalled that the party would mount 'प्रभावी पैरवी' ('effective advocacy') in support of the candidature.

Rajya Sabha members are not directly elected by voters but are chosen by elected members of state legislative assemblies, making the arithmetic of the state legislature the decisive factor in any such contest.

Policy Backdrop

JMM, a regional party founded to champion tribal and indigenous rights in Jharkhand, has consistently leveraged its legislative position to secure upper-house seats. Following the 2019 Jharkhand assembly elections, the JMM-led coalition used its majority to influence Rajya Sabha seat allocations in the state's favour.

As executive president of JMM and head of the state government, Soren occupies a dual position that allows him to coordinate both the party's legislative floor management and its national parliamentary strategy. Rajya Sabha elections across India routinely involve inter-party negotiations and careful management of assembly votes.

Stakeholders and Impact

State legislators from the JMM-led alliance in Jharkhand are the primary stakeholders, as their votes will determine the outcome of the Rajya Sabha contest. A successful outcome would strengthen JMM's voice in Parliament on issues of tribal rights, resource allocation, and state-specific legislation.

Regional parties such as JMM depend on upper-house presence to raise concerns about Jharkhand's significant tribal population and to influence national policy debates on forest rights, land acquisition, and mining regulations that directly affect the state's communities.
